Gaming and Focus: The Surprising Productivity Link

 

The stereotype of gaming as a distraction from productive work is increasingly being challenged by research and real-world observation. There is a growing body of evidence suggesting that gaming — particularly strategic online gaming — can actually sharpen the cognitive skills that underpin productivity, including focus, attention management, and rapid decision-making.

Training Your Attention

Online games frequently require players to monitor multiple information streams simultaneously — tracking opponents, managing resources, and responding to dynamic environments all at once. This intensive attention training can translate into improved concentration in other areas of life, including work and study.
